What Is an Undetectable Hidden Camera?
An undetectable hidden camera is a surveillance device designed to capture video footage without being easily noticed or identified by individuals in its vicinity. These cameras can be hidden in various everyday objects, such as smoke detectors, alarm clocks, or even in the form of small button cameras, allowing for covert monitoring.
According to the Privacy Rights Clearinghouse, hidden cameras can be used for legitimate purposes, such as security monitoring or surveillance in homes and businesses, provided they comply with legal regulations regarding privacy and consent.
Key aspects of undetectable hidden cameras include their size, design, and functionality. Many of these cameras are equipped with advanced technology, enabling high-definition video recording, night vision capabilities, and motion detection features. The integration of Wi-Fi connectivity allows users to access live feeds remotely via smartphones or computers, enhancing their usability in various surveillance scenarios.
These cameras are often employed in settings such as businesses for monitoring employee behavior, in homes for security purposes, or in areas where privacy concerns exist, such as nursing homes or daycares. In fact, a survey conducted by Statista indicated that nearly 30% of Americans have installed security cameras in their homes, highlighting the growing reliance on such technology for safety and security.
The impact of undetectable hidden cameras can be significant, providing enhanced security and peace of mind for individuals and businesses alike. They can deter criminal activity, assist in gathering evidence for legal matters, or help in monitoring vulnerable populations. However, the use of such devices raises ethical concerns regarding privacy infringement, and it is crucial for users to be aware of the legal implications of their installation and use.
Best practices for employing undetectable hidden cameras include ensuring compliance with local laws regarding surveillance and obtaining consent where necessary. Additionally, users should consider the placement of cameras to maximize their effectiveness while minimizing the risk of detection. Regularly reviewing footage and maintaining the equipment are also essential for effective monitoring.
What Key Features Should You Look for in the Best Undetectable Hidden Camera?
When searching for the best undetectable hidden camera, several key features are essential to ensure effectiveness and discretion.
- Size and Design: The camera should be compact and designed to blend seamlessly into its environment. Smaller cameras or those disguised as everyday objects can help avoid detection while still capturing high-quality video.
- Video Quality: Look for cameras that provide at least 1080p resolution to ensure clear footage. High-definition video quality is crucial for identifying details and faces, especially in low-light conditions.
- Wi-Fi Connectivity: A hidden camera with Wi-Fi capability allows for real-time monitoring and remote access. This feature enables you to view live footage from your smartphone or computer, providing added convenience and security.
- Motion Detection: Many of the best hidden cameras come equipped with motion detection technology. This feature helps conserve storage space and battery life by only recording when movement is detected, ensuring you capture important moments without unnecessary footage.
- Night Vision: Cameras with infrared night vision capabilities can capture clear images in complete darkness. This is particularly important for surveillance in low-light environments, ensuring that you don’t miss any critical events happening at night.
- Battery Life: Opt for cameras with long battery life or the option to be plugged in for continuous recording. A reliable power source is essential for uninterrupted surveillance, especially during extended use.
- Storage Options: Consider cameras that offer multiple storage solutions, such as cloud storage or SD card slots. This flexibility allows you to save footage securely and access it easily when needed.
- Ease of Use: The best hidden cameras should have a user-friendly setup process and intuitive controls. This ensures that you can quickly install and operate the camera without technical difficulties.
What Types of Undetectable Hidden Cameras Are Commonly Available?
There are several types of undetectable hidden cameras commonly available on the market:
- Smoke Detector Cameras: These cameras are designed to look like ordinary smoke detectors, making them ideal for discreet surveillance. They often come with high-definition video quality and can be equipped with features like motion detection and night vision.
- Clock Cameras: Hidden within a functioning clock, these cameras can blend seamlessly into any room decor. Many models offer remote viewing capabilities and can record video to internal storage or cloud services, ensuring continuous surveillance without drawing attention.
- USB Charger Cameras: These cameras are disguised as standard USB wall chargers, allowing them to be plugged into outlets without raising suspicion. They typically feature loop recording and can connect to Wi-Fi for live streaming, making them a popular choice for home security.
- Picture Frame Cameras: Resembling regular photo frames, these cameras can be placed on shelves or walls, providing a natural look in any setting. They often include high-definition recording and motion detection, capturing footage without alerting anyone to their presence.
- Button Cameras: These tiny cameras are often designed to look like regular buttons on clothing or bags. Their small size allows for extreme concealment, and they can be used for covert recording in various situations, such as during interviews or meetings.
- Fake Plant Cameras: Designed to look like decorative plants, these cameras can be strategically placed in homes or offices. They provide a unique camouflage that makes them hard to detect, and many feature advanced recording capabilities, including high-resolution video and remote access.

What Should You Know About the Legal Aspects of Using Hidden Cameras?
Understanding the legal aspects of using hidden cameras is crucial for ensuring compliance with privacy laws and regulations.
- Consent Laws: Many jurisdictions require that at least one party involved in a conversation must consent to being recorded. This means that if you’re using a hidden camera to capture audio and video, it’s essential to understand whether you need the consent of the individuals being recorded.
- Expectation of Privacy: Individuals generally have a reasonable expectation of privacy in certain places, such as bathrooms and changing rooms. Installing a hidden camera in these areas is likely illegal and can lead to severe legal repercussions.
- Purpose of Use: The intended use of the footage can also impact legality. For example, using a hidden camera for personal security in your own home may be permissible, while using it for voyeuristic purposes can lead to criminal charges.
- State and Federal Laws: Laws regarding hidden cameras vary significantly by state and country. It’s important to research the specific laws applicable in your area, as some states have stricter regulations than others regarding surveillance and recording.
- Disclosure Requirements: In some cases, you may be legally required to disclose the presence of a hidden camera in certain environments, such as workplaces. Failing to do so can result in penalties and undermine the legality of your surveillance efforts.
What Are the Common Misconceptions About Undetectable Hidden Cameras?
There are several common misconceptions about undetectable hidden cameras that can lead to misunderstandings about their use and effectiveness.
- They are completely undetectable: Many believe that undetectable hidden cameras cannot be found under any circumstances, but this is not entirely true. While they are designed to blend in with their surroundings, skilled individuals or those equipped with specialized equipment may still be able to locate them.
- All hidden cameras are illegal: There is a widespread notion that all hidden cameras are illegal to use, but this varies significantly depending on the jurisdiction and the context. In many places, using hidden cameras in private spaces without consent is illegal, while recording in public areas may be permissible under certain conditions.
- Only high-end models are effective: Some people think that only expensive hidden cameras are reliable and undetectable, but there are many affordable options that offer good performance and concealment. The effectiveness of a hidden camera is often determined by its quality, features, and how well it is integrated into its environment rather than its price alone.
- They have poor video quality: There’s a misconception that hidden cameras compromise on video quality due to their size and design. However, many modern undetectable hidden cameras are equipped with high-resolution sensors that can capture clear and detailed footage, making them suitable for various surveillance needs.
- They can operate independently without issues: People often assume that once installed, hidden cameras will operate flawlessly without any maintenance. In reality, factors such as battery life, storage capacity, and connectivity issues can affect their performance, requiring regular checks and updates to ensure they function correctly.
